Jacques Lucke 1e69a25043 Nodes: add more flexible method to declare sockets of a node
Previously, built-in nodes had to implement "socket templates"
(`bNodeSocketTemplate`) to tell Blender which sockets they have.
It was nice that this was declarative, but this approach was way
too rigid and was cumbersome to use in many cases.

This commit starts to move us away from this rigid structure
by letting nodes implement a function that declares the sockets
the node has. Right now this is used as a direct replacement
of the "socket template" approach to keep the refactor smaller.
It's just a bit easier to read and write.

In the future we want to support more complex features like
dynamic numbers of sockets and type inferencing. Those features
will be easier to build on this new approach.

This new approach can live side by side with `bNodeSocketTemplate`
for a while. That makes it easier to update nodes one by one.

Note: In `bNodeSocketTemplate` socket identifiers were made
unique automatically. In this new approach, one has to specify
unique identifiers manually (unless the name is unique already).

#include "NOD_node_declaration.hh"
namespace blender::nodes {
void NodeDeclaration::build(bNodeTree &ntree, bNode &node) const
{
for (const SocketDeclarationPtr &decl : inputs_) {
decl->build(ntree, node, SOCK_IN);
}
for (const SocketDeclarationPtr &decl : outputs_) {
decl->build(ntree, node, SOCK_OUT);
}
}
bool NodeDeclaration::matches(const bNode &node) const
{
auto check_sockets = [&](ListBase sockets, Span<SocketDeclarationPtr> socket_decls) {
const int tot_sockets = BLI_listbase_count(&sockets);
if (tot_sockets != socket_decls.size()) {
return false;
}
int i;
LISTBASE_FOREACH_INDEX (const bNodeSocket *, socket, &sockets, i) {
const SocketDeclaration &socket_decl = *socket_decls[i];
if (!socket_decl.matches(*socket)) {
return false;
}
}
return true;
};
if (!check_sockets(node.inputs, inputs_)) {
return false;
}
if (!check_sockets(node.outputs, outputs_)) {
return false;
}
return true;
}
bNodeSocket &SocketDeclaration::update_or_build(bNodeTree &ntree,
bNode &node,
bNodeSocket &socket) const
{
/* By default just rebuild. */
return this->build(ntree, node, (eNodeSocketInOut)socket.in_out);
}
} // namespace blender::nodes
